Which rule? This one? During an Impetuous Order a trooper can never move in a Prone state so he will automatically stand up at the beginning of the mandatory Move, or at the start of a Jump or Climb.http://infinitythewiki.com/en/Fury
No, that rule is only for impetuous troopers and it's an exception. When activated he cancels prone, even if the model is going to jump. Any other prone model by RAW that would want to climb/jump would need to use 2 actions for that, first a move + something to stand up and then a second action with the entire orders Jump/Climb. If the model have superjump, then he could declare move(stand up)+jump. If it has climbing-plus, then he uses move in vertical surfaces but this line from climb ("Troops can never be in the Prone state while they Climb or hold on to a vertical surface.") forces him to stand up before.
No, the General Movement Rules: By declaring Move, a trooper may go Prone or revert back to the Normal standing state at the start of his Movement at no cost. Remember that troopers have reduced mobility while Prone. And the Prone state itself: When a trooper declares the Short Movement Skill Move, its player may indicate that it will go Prone.

It's not unsolved. Ultimately, while the manner of the update to how core Fireteams work has lead to some fresh confusion, there isn't a coherent outstanding question.
I'd like to add that even if the new ruling affected Haris and Duo and Emotardis, it still wouldn't be unsolved because it is entirely a result of people confusing themselves by inferring rules that doesn't exist to explain the FAQ. Haris Fireteam requires one model to have Haris. Wildcard can join a Fireteam and replace models in said Fireteam. Said Fireteam needs at least one original member. Ergo, using a more relevant example where the Haris model is actually called out; even if the Zuyong Haris is replaced with a Shang-Ji Haris, as long as you have at least one Yan Huo in the Fireteam it'll have one original member since the Yan Huo FTO is an original member (Zuyong Haris + up to 2 Yan Huo FTO) I don't think there's even a single case where a Haris could be made invalid by replacing all models with Wildcards under the new ruling - the trooper with the Haris skill can in almost all cases form a Haris with their own unit!
